Goldman Sachs ends lawsuit on gender discrimination

May, 2023
  • On 15 May 2023, the United States District Court for the Southern District of New York granted preliminary proposal approval for one of the largest discrimination settlements in US history.
  • The lawsuit accuses Goldman of hindering women's career advancement, as the company's performance appraisal process allegedly favored men with promotions and higher salaries.
  • Goldman Sachs will pay $215 million to settle the class action lawsuit, covering approximately 2,800 females.

Ecuador: “Violet Law” enacted

May, 2023
  • On 10 January 2023, the National Assembly of Ecuador passed the Organic Law to Promote the Violet Economy, aiming to achieve equal treatment and rights between men and women and to prevent and eradicate gender-based violence.
  • It came into effect on 20 January after its publication in the Official Register.

UK: New guidance on positive action in the workplace

May, 2023
  • On 17 April 2023, UK Government published “Positive action in the workplace: guidance for employers,” explaining how employers can help people who share a particular protected characteristic to overcome specific barriers with positive actions without unfairly disadvantaging other groups as this could amount to an unlawful ‘positive discrimination.’
  • It covers all protected characteristics, including sex, sexual orientation, age, and ethnicity.
  • It is a part of the ongoing government’s inclusive strategy to support employers in creating opportunities for underrepresented groups within their workforce.

Spain signed a new employment and collective bargaining agreement for improving working conditions for workers and the competitiveness of companies

May, 2023
  • On 10 May 2023, social partners signed the V Agreement for Employment and Collective Bargaining (V Acuerdo para el Empleo y la Negociación Colectiva, AENC).
  • It was signed by all the trade unions CCOO and UGT and the employers' associations CEOE and CEPYME. 
  • It aims to enrich the content of collective bargaining and adapt it to the changes and realities in the labour market, as well as to address content that contributes to tackling structural problems such as inequality between women and men or preserving the health and safety of workers.
  • The V AENC will be in force from 2023 to 2025.

South Africa: new Employment Equity Act signed

May, 2023
  • On 12 April 2023, the Employment Equity Act (2020) was signed into law. 
  • It amends the existing Employment Equity Act 55 of 1998, aiming to promote diversity and equality in the workplace.
  • It applies only to companies employing more than 50 people.
